Hireguide is a recruitment tool providing interview outlines and templates, and structured interview workflows to speed and de-bias the interview process. Hireguide helps recruiting teams carry out more valid structured interviews (over unstructured interviews), standardizing the interview process to drive more equitable outcomes and improve both skill-based hiring and DEI outcomes.N/A

Return on Investment
  • Our response rates have increased significantly year after year.
  • Our percentage of sourced hires has gone from 17% to 32@
  • We have seen stronger and more engaged candidates through email sequences than LinkedIn Recruiter InMails.
